Transaction a99923e77c68764f15b12d648250936b295af64498df138a53680eab88cec065

1 Input
2 Outputs
  • a99923e77c68764f15b12d648250936b295af64498df138a53680eab88cec065:0
  • value  202920
    address  3QTtoSkbrYLWJMPJpYFA6HZhAADiLkkBgW
  • a99923e77c68764f15b12d648250936b295af64498df138a53680eab88cec065:1
  • value  668703669
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V